Status of Groundwater Extraction System. ARCO Station 2133, <br /> Stockton, California <br /> Dear Mr Carmel <br /> This letter presents the current status of the groundwater extraction system and the results of <br /> the groundwater discharge sampling at ARCO Products Company (ARCO) Station 2133, <br /> located at 2908 Benjamin Holt Drive in Stockton, California. Listed chronologically is a <br /> summary of the activities related to the discharge of groundwater at the site from May 16 <br /> through June 15, 1992. Table 1 presents a summary of the detected constituents for the <br /> extraction system to date (The complete laboratory reports for this reporting period are <br /> included in Attachment A) <br /> 6/1/92 Collected effluent water sample for laboratory analysis of total petroleum hydrocarbons <br /> (TPH), and benzene, ethylbenzene, toluene and xylenes (BEI'X). <br /> 6/10/92 Collected effluent water sample for laboratory analysis of TPH,BEI'X, and metals. <br /> The system was operated intermittently during the later part of this time period. The probable <br /> cause is a maladjusted or faulty float switch at the point of discharge to the sanitary sewer <br /> The float switch has been repaired and the system is now operating normally. <br /> The average flow rate during this period (31 days) was approxunately <1 gallon per minute <br /> (gpm) The average daily flow was 1,128 gallons The total volume of water discharged <br /> during the period was 57,000 gallons <br /> Table 2 presents the average pounds per day of each constituent discharged to the sanitary <br /> sewer.
